What Is Wi-Fi Sensing?

Wi-Fi Sensing transforms traditional wireless signals into environmental sensors. Every Wi-Fi signal that bounces off walls, furniture, or people carries information.
By analyzing subtle changes in Channel State Information (CSI) and signal reflections, advanced algorithms can detect:

  • Human presence and movement
  • Breathing and heart rate patterns
  • Fall detection and room occupancy
  • Energy optimization opportunities

This technology redefines what your wireless infrastructure can do — turning access points into intelligent eyes and ears that perceive without invading privacy.

Transforming Smart Buildings

In Smart Buildings, Wi-Fi Sensing is a game-changer. It adds contextual awareness to automation, safety, and efficiency initiatives.

Key Use Cases:

  • Energy Management: HVAC and lighting systems that adapt dynamically to occupancy levels.
  • Elderly Care & Healthcare: Non-intrusive fall detection and patient monitoring.
  • Security & Safety: Real-time alerts when movement is detected in restricted areas.
  • Workplace Analytics: Accurate occupancy insights for space optimization and ESG reporting.

Unlike cameras or motion sensors, Wi-Fi Sensing requires no additional hardware — it uses the network already in place.

Wi-Fi 7 and Beyond

The next generation of wireless, Wi-Fi 7, amplifies this potential even further. With ultra-low latency, wider bandwidth, and improved spatial resolution, Wi-Fi 7 access points are becoming multi-purpose platforms: connecting, sensing, and securing simultaneously.
